ROCHESTER, N.Y., March 19,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Constellation Brands, Inc. (NYSE: STZ), a leading beverage alcohol company, announced today it will report financial results for its full fiscal year and fourth quarter ended February 28, 2026, on Wednesday, April 8, 2026, after the close of the U.S. markets by posting the earnings release and financial tables, as well as other supporting materials, on the company's investor relations website at ir.cbrands.com. A live conference call will be hosted at 8:00 a.m. ET on Thursday, April 9, 2026, for analysts to discuss the company's financial results, operating performance, strategic business initiatives, and financial outlook with President and Chief Executive Officer, Bill Newlands, and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er, Garth Hankinson. Incoming President and Chief Executive Officer, Nicholas Fink, will also join at the beginning of the call to provide brief remarks before turning the call over to Mr. Newlands and Mr. Hankinson to conduct the question-and-answer session.

Constellation Brands (STZ) is navigating macro headwinds through cost savings, portfolio streamlining, and disciplined capital allocation, supporting a bullish long-term outlook. STZ's Q3 revenues declined 10% due to wine divestitures, but organic sales fell only 2% and beer remains resilient, with Pacifico and Victoria offsetting core brand softness. Cost-cutting initiatives are ahead of schedule, with $145 million in cumulative savings realized and leverage reduced to 3.0x, enabling robust shareholder returns via buybacks and dividends.

ROCHESTER, N.Y., Feb. 12,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Constellation Brands, Inc. (NYSE: STZ), a leading beverage alcohol company, today announced that its Board of Directors has appointed Nicholas Fink as the company's next President and Chief Executive Officer, effective April 13, 2026.
